Moondragon assembles the team to help her and her father, Drax the Destroyer, in an intergalactic war

It’s snowing in New York, and the team find themselves compelled to answer a summons.

Wasp is summoned quickly, and we get some nudity.

Of course, with Moondragon, things never go smoothly.

Moondragon messes with all their minds (again) and gets Thor to do stuff she wants him to do. He gets out from under her thrall by changing into Don Blake.

At the end of the issue, Moondragon kills Drax.

And yes, he’s really dead.  Warlock resurrects him with the infinity gems years later.
